Transaction 23ab64c875bb8069676ed3f9d0a6efaef6d63dab6f41a88d0aee4a2e9ccf5462

1 Input
2 Outputs
  • 23ab64c875bb8069676ed3f9d0a6efaef6d63dab6f41a88d0aee4a2e9ccf5462:0
  • value  191054
    address  36hQGAQA6BbX1FUUzKMR1QEkdAoCiZJQDH
  • 23ab64c875bb8069676ed3f9d0a6efaef6d63dab6f41a88d0aee4a2e9ccf5462:1
  • value  800000
    address  32UqyeTjdGXMYWFLEKjRVzBf2MYCT7NtBM